From: Michal Sojka Date: Sun, 12 Dec 2010 22:28:21 +0000 (+0100) Subject: Minor fixes and additional graphs X-Git-Tag: fix-allnoconfig~209 X-Git-Url: http://rtime.felk.cvut.cz/gitweb/can-benchmark.git/commitdiff_plain/e027d3bf8362f509047541450650a93c7d0c5ea7?ds=sidebyside Minor fixes and additional graphs --- diff --git a/gw-tests/filter-time.sh b/gw-tests/filter-time.sh index e82803a..cbee7ee 100755 --- a/gw-tests/filter-time.sh +++ b/gw-tests/filter-time.sh @@ -21,7 +21,7 @@ plot_cmds() { fi min=$(head -n 1 id-0-msgs.txt | awk '{ print $2 }') cat <>html, "

Additional graphs

" for i in additionalImgs: + print >>html, "

%s

" % i[5:-4] print >>html, self.fullImgLink(i) os.chdir(cwd) diff --git a/gw-tests/lib.sh b/gw-tests/lib.sh index fc12ade..5afc021 100644 --- a/gw-tests/lib.sh +++ b/gw-tests/lib.sh @@ -51,7 +51,7 @@ _plot() { rm -rf *.pdf *.png for i in "" $ADDITIONAL_PLOTS; do plot_cmds $i | sed -e "/set title/ s/[\"']\(.*\)[\"']/\"\1\\\\n{\/*0.75 (GW kernel $kvers, Traffic $traffic, Load $load)}\"/" > plot.gp - if [[ ! -s plot.gp ]]; then return; fi + if [[ ! -s plot.gp ]]; then continue; fi if [ -z "$OPT_NO_X11" ]; then echo "set terminal x11 enhanced; $(< plot.gp)" | gnuplot -persist fi @@ -66,7 +66,6 @@ _plot() { # echo 'set terminal pngcairo color enhanced size 150,105 font ",1";' \ # "$(< plot.gp)" | gnuplot > thumb/${testname}$i.png done - } echo_plot() { diff --git a/gw-tests/mod.sh b/gw-tests/mod.sh index 0a338d6..53d0116 100755 --- a/gw-tests/mod.sh +++ b/gw-tests/mod.sh @@ -37,14 +37,23 @@ main() { latester $LATESTER_OPTS -n modcscrc8 } +ADDITIONAL_PLOTS=detail + plot_cmds() { + if [[ "$1" = detail ]]; then + range=0.14:0.2 + echo "set logscale y" + echo "set key left bottom reverse Left" + else + range=0.05:100 + echo "set logscale xy" + fi cat <